England’s former fast bowler James Anderson, aged 43, has surprised cricket fans by registering for the 2025–26 season players’ draft of Australia’s popular Big Bash League (BBL), according to media reports.
Anderson had announced his retirement from international cricket in 2024 and had stepped away from the T20 format for several years. However, after an impressive comeback in the recent T20 Blast season, he has expressed his desire to participate in the BBL.
In the T20 Blast, Anderson played only three matches but took 7 wickets, clearly showcasing his form and fitness. His unexpected return has sparked new discussions in cricket circles.
It is worth mentioning that the international players’ draft for the BBL 2025–26 season will be held on June 19, where players from around the world will try their luck.
